Diecast reference sites
Many a times when I first got into this hobby, I never knew what to expect from the models available here. I knew what I wanted but never knew if it was good enough to get. It is mostly heart over head when it comes to this hobby but a good review of the car you want to get is always a bonus to help you make that final decision to spend your hard earned money. I was lucky to find two websites that I still go to every other day and ogle at their collection and read about their views about the models they have.
They are http://www.1-18scalecars.com . Many of you must have already visited this site by Dr. Ronan Donahue. Fantastic collection which he has now sold in favor of a new hobby, slot cars.
And another of my favorites: http://mini.werner.med.br/first.htm by Dr. Luciano Werner. Fantastic pictures and real fun to read reviews with his wicked humor. Also a great guy and if you find the time, do write to him.
Do not forget to mention here your favorite model site.

One more which is a great reference source to find out if the model that you have always wanted was ever made, is in production, will be produced, in what colors and what prices. Look no further than http://www.scale18.com This site is second to none in the vastness and richness of their database. 3 cheers to Kevin Pickell for the motherlode of diecast pictures.
